Output 8e72fe2c24a5cfb99d6b64cf0317adb2fbe9fd069117152191d58b74c0d8e430:0

value
23820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e99dc668dcf206eeb3ff98951cbb91196cb0651 OP_EQUAL
address
34UpWk7gjLunpfqH6aUN9b2ha1gh6FywcS
transaction
8e72fe2c24a5cfb99d6b64cf0317adb2fbe9fd069117152191d58b74c0d8e430
spent
true